Are Those Reviews Legit?
Before you jump in into a new brokerage firm, it's vital to check those online reviews. While many are genuine, some are designed to mislead you. A suspiciously perfect review with generic details could be a red flag suggesting a scam. Look for reviews that detail experiences of the company's performance, both good and bad.
- Exercise caution if a review sounds too good to be true.
- Look up the reviewer's profile of the review to verify authenticity.
- Read multiple reviews from different sources to get a balanced view.
